Narrative Opinion Summary
The Court of Appeals for the First District of Texas at Houston issued a memorandum order in the case of Nationwide Coin, Bullion Reserve, Inc. et al. v. William Ciarlone, appellate case number 01-20-00777-CV, originating from the 334th District Court of Harris County (trial court case number 2019-57418). The court denied the motion for reconsideration en banc. The order is signed by Acting Chief Justice Peter Kelly and includes the panel of justices: Chief Justice Radack, Justices Kelly, Goodman, Landau, Hightower, Countiss, Rivas-Malloy, Guerra, and Farris. The date of the order is October 11, 2022.
